It's not all hop juice from Gamma! This is their latest Imperial Stout to hit the cans – brewed on a solid base of seven different malts, but the beer is also brewed with almonds and vanilla which gives it a really nice taste. So grab your nearest almond cube and enjoy!

Copenhagen 6/2 2020. 44 cl can from Mikkeller Web-shop. Dark Blue can with strange figures drawn in light blue.
Pours opaque dark brown with big beige head. Pretty stable. Settles as 2,5 cm thick layer of foam covering the surface of the beer. No lacing.
Aroma is intense, very very sweet almost able to cover the odor of alcohol. Cake-like sweetness, vanilla, brown sugar, hints of marzipan. Sweet, portvine, boozy odor rummaging in the background.
Light carbonation. Thick, viscous, soft, a bit sticky, gently tingling texture.
Flavor is heavy sweet followed by a light sour twist. Aftertaste is sweet and sugary. Lingering. Finish is with a solid boozy burn.
Reminds me of a very sweet birthday cake drenched in alcohol. Well made but not my kind of beer.
